Melodious Voyage Poem by Pat Weddle

Melodious Voyage

Rating: 5.0


Falling star wishes
Past dreams foretell
Dusty nursury rhymes
Of little boy blue
Angels singing, memories stinging
deaf to your own honesty

Twas a melodious voyage
Where time sits with snow
On your brow
Rose petals kiss and lie
As you board the train
With your long lost love
